#def58d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#def58d is composed of 87.1% red, 96.1%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 73.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 75.7%. #def58d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bdeb1b.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#def58d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#def58d has RGB values of R:222, G:245,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14611853.

Shades and Tints of #def58d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c01 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#def58d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c3c5bd is the less saturated color, while #e3ff83 is the most saturated one.
